I am still getting that lemony green apple aluminum after taste from kegged beer that doesn't seem to go away. It's not bad but it needs addressed. I just figured it was green beer and it needed to age more. The quick turnaround Hefe's seem to go through phases. At day 10 it's not bad and then it comes back at day 14. The APA is somewhat hidden by hops buts shows up in mouthfeel after a couple beers even after 21 days. I have not aged them more than 3 weeks thus far.
I am thinking the ph of my water needs some acid malt or lactic acid. You really don't notice after one or two beers....but it builds up. My cheap chinese ph meter will register 6.3 on the mash but it is not consistent at 7.0 with distilled water.
It is well water and a ph of 8.2-8.4 depending on time of year. At this time of year I'm not funded to go RO but 1/2 and 1/2 seems like a good option.
